Maximum (2) conductor feed cable
impedance
0.6 OHM= #10 AWG - 300 FEET
#12 AWG - 190 FEET
#14 AWG - 120 FEET
Electrical - Initiating Device Cirucit
Voltage Standby 22VDC
Current to Insure Alarm 11mA
Less than 1.5K Ohm loop resistance maximum to insure alarm
End-of-Line Resistor (detection zone) ELR-4.7K 1/2 Watt, 5%
Electrical - Solenoid Release Circuit
Voltage Standby 0.87VDC @ 1K Ohm
Voltage Alarm 26VDC
Current Alarm 0.7 AMp Nominal
Conditioning Resistor (solenoid) 1K ohm, 1 Watt, 5%
MJ1
Jumper is placed across header MH1 pins 1 & 2 to inhibit SOL & IDC
indicators during system alarm state. Jumper is placed across pins 2 & 3
for active trouble indicators during system alarm state.
MJ2 or
MJ3
Jumper is placed across MH2 header for signal input release activation for
Solenoid Release circuit. For cross-zoned activation Jumper is installed
across MH3.
MJ4 -
MJ7
Remove jumpers across headers MH4 & MH5 and place jumpers across
MH6 & MH7 for alarm zone operation. Place jumpers across MH4 & MH5
and remove jumpers across MH6 & MH7 for supervisory zone operation
MJ8
Jumper across MH8 pins 2 & 3 for all solenoid deluge valves other than the Star
D module, which must have jumper placed across pins 1 & 2
MJ9
MH9 pins 1 & 2 installed when iniating device circuit is used as a detection zone.
Place across pins 2 & 3 when used as a supervisory zone
